Output eca894780857658db3898f93a4b8d5a6f1f50d3753f204efe5b102b1c4e23c23:1

value
136280487
script pubkey
OP_0 OP_PUSHBYTES_32 5f95be96b635542d55b77c95b7651995f4fbe73018d198908d22a997a9a12e57
address
bc1qt72ma94kx42z64dh0j2mwegejh60heesrrge3yydy25e02dp9etsgax0qx
transaction
eca894780857658db3898f93a4b8d5a6f1f50d3753f204efe5b102b1c4e23c23
spent
true